Abstract
We define -multiwebs on planar graphs and discuss their relation with -webs. On a planar graph with a symplectic local system we define a matrix whose Pfaffian is the sum of traces of -multiwebs. As application we generalize Kasteleyn's theorem from dimer covers to -multiweb covers of planar graphs with gauge group. For we relate Kuperberg's ``tetravalent vertex'' to the determinant, and classify reduced -webs on some simple surfaces: the annulus, torus, and pair of pants. We likewise define, for and , a -valent vertex corresponding to the determinant, and classify reduced -webs on an annulus.
